Relative Search:
Baidu Google
Edit this listing

Studio E Productions

3575 Cahuenga Blvd W Ste 500
Los Angeles , CA 90068
323-850-0542

Driving Directions

From:
To: 3575 Cahuenga Blvd W Ste 500 ,Los Angeles , CA 90068